Dishes from Vienna
7 total
Wiener Schnitzel
Veal cutlet pounded thin, breaded and fried golden.
Kaiserschmarrn
Fluffy shredded pancake dusted with sugar, with fruit compote.
Sachertorte
Dense chocolate cake with apricot jam and dark glaze.
Backhendl
Breaded and pan-fried spring chicken from Vienna, served in heuriger in Grinzing and Sievering with parsley, lemon, and Grüner Veltliner.
Krapfen
Austrian yeasted doughnut filled with dark Powidl plum jam, traditionally eaten through the carnival season and at Kaffeejause all year.
Tafelspitz
Boiled beef in broth with apple-horseradish sauce.
Moosbeernocken
Austrian Alpine dumplings of quark-potato dough wrapped around whole lingonberries, poached, and rolled in buttered breadcrumbs or cinnamon sugar.
